The Exhaust System’s Function
The performance of your car is greatly influenced by the exhaust system. Its main purpose is to:
- Eliminate hazardous gases: Gather and release the hazardous exhaust gases that the engine’s combustion procedure produces.
- Minimise noise: Limit the engine’s noise to levels that are suitable for the surroundings and the driver.
- Enhance engine efficiency: A well-designed exhaust system may improve engine performance as well as boost horsepower by permitting exhaust gases to circulate more freely.
More Torque and Horsepower
However, stock exhaust systems are insufficient for engines that enjoy unrestricted breathing. They might have undersized pipes, and poor bends, especially constricting mufflers. These problems raise back pressure and hinder the engine’s optimal operation. Replacing the factory exhaust piping may drastically boost your horsepower and torque, whether you’re discussing downpipe upgrades, turbo back installations, cat back exhaust frameworks, or axle back exhaust systems.
A Forceful and Adaptable Sound
The change in the car’s sound is likely the most obvious advantage of fitting performance exhaust systems. The exhaust note of a stock engine might be changed to be deeper and louder with a free-flowing exhaust system that includes nominal pipe size, valves, and tuned performance mufflers. At full revolutions, they affect meaner and more possessive, but they may also generate the “burble” sound that we fanatics love so much. Additionally, high-quality kits lessen the obnoxious drone sound at high speeds. Together, these factors improve our driving experiences & deepen our affection for our vehicles.
Increased Longevity and Durability
Investing in a high-end performance exhaust system for trucks, muscle cars, sports cars & compacts, as well as performance sedans guarantees a system which ensures the weather. In general, inferior materials such as low-grade stainless steel or aluminised steel are used in standard exhaust systems. Over time, both of these materials are susceptible to rust and corrosion, particularly in areas with high levels of moisture and road salt. Usually, hangers rust off and strain the original joints, causing things to finally tear and the automobile to become unbearably noisy. Premium stainless steel is usually used to make performance exhaust pipes and parts. Additionally, component joints are correctly welded. Long-term durability is improved, and rust, as well as corrosion, are rarely problems as long as the kit has been set up correctly.
Increased Fuel Economy
Upgrades to a car’s exhaust system can occasionally increase fuel efficiency. The engine operates more effectively and requires less effort to produce the same amount of power the driver typically anticipates when there is no backpressure, choking it and inhibiting its efficiency. Better fuel economy and less fuel consumption result from less effort. Are the differences significant? The majority of automobiles will only see a maximum improvement of 5%, which is equivalent to one mile per gallon for most performance cars (assuming a 20-mile-per-gallon average). However, it can mount up during a lengthy car trip or commute.
Improved Bends Lead to Improved Exhaust Flow
A “crush bend” is a shape used to form the exhaust pipes in the majority of factory-made exhaust systems (and many aftermarket ones). It reduces the exhaust gases moving through the pipes by reducing the diameter of the bent portions of the pipe. For the most steady exhaust flow, an excellent bespoke exhaust build ought to have “mandrel bends” which keep their diameter constant. It enables the engine to produce the desired increases in horsepower and torque.
Greater Diameter Pipes
Speaking of pipe diameter, you may be able to put in exhaust pipes with a greater diameter than the factory ones if you have a bespoke exhaust. It may improve the exhaust gas flow for better engine performance. Working with a qualified custom exhaust builder who can assist you in making the best choices is wise because going too large may impair the vehicle’s performance.
Better-Grade Materials
When it comes to exhaust parts, mild steel is used rather frequently in auto manufacturing. It’s okay, but over time, it seems to break down. The longer you maintain the car, the more likely it is that you may experience performance problems and exhaust leaks. For greater durability, premium aftermarket exhausts frequently use stainless steel or aluminised steel.
